Speak Faith is a yearlong program for Central New York Episcopalians to explore our faith and get courageous sharing it. Online group meetings focus on topics like the Bible, how we talk about God, Anglican history and identity, and faith and justice. In each session, we go deep with a guest teacher and reflection in small groups. Between sessions we stay connected through prayer partnerships, personal study, and fun activities.
